Semana Santa, that means “Holy Week,” is a big non secular vacation in Colombia, noticed yearly to commemorate the fervour, dying, and resurrection of Jesus Christ. Semana Santa 2025 in Colombia will happen from April thirteenth to April twentieth.

Throughout Semana Santa, many Colombians take part in non secular processions, attend church companies, and have interaction in non secular reflection. It’s a time for communities to come back collectively and rejoice their religion, with many cities and cities internet hosting parades, festivals, and different cultural occasions. Semana Santa can also be a well-liked time for home and worldwide tourism, as individuals go to Colombia to expertise its distinctive mix of non secular traditions and cultural heritage.

Semana Santa holds nice significance for Colombia’s predominantly Catholic inhabitants, offering a possibility for non secular renewal and the strengthening of group bonds. It’s a time for reflection, repentance, and the celebration of the Christian religion.

4. Cultural occasions

Cultural occasions play an important function within the celebration of Semana Santa 2025 Colombia, showcasing the distinctive mix of non secular and cultural components that outline this era of observance. Conventional parades, festivals, and musical performances add vibrancy and festivity to the solemn non secular ceremonies, making a wealthy and fascinating expertise for members and spectators alike.

Probably the most iconic cultural occasions throughout Semana Santa is the “Procesin del Silencio” (Silent Procession), which takes place on Good Friday in cities like Bogot and Popayn. This solemn procession options hundreds of hooded members carrying candles and statues of Jesus Christ and the Virgin Mary, accompanied by mournful music. The occasion creates a robust and transferring environment, permitting members to mirror on the sacrifice and struggling of Jesus Christ.

Along with non secular processions, Semana Santa can also be marked by vigorous festivals and musical performances. Conventional Colombian music, corresponding to bambuco and pasillo, fills the streets as communities come collectively to rejoice and share their cultural heritage. These occasions present a festive and joyful counterbalance to the extra somber non secular observances, making a vibrant and inclusive environment.
